After my N73 accidentally got scratched, I decided to change my N73 cover and chassis. I disassembled it very carefully and after disassembling it my camera doesn't work anymore. The front camera still works but the slider on the back when I slide it, nothing happens anymore. I already tried the deep reset but didn't work. I think this has something to do with the internal. I'm sure I didn't damage anything. I love this phone a lot and I will do anything to fix it. Please help if anyone knows what's wrong with it...
 
This happened to me as well. Disassemble it and make sure all the screws are tight enough. When it occured to me it wasnt tight enough and that is why it would happen. The contacts wouldnt touch
 
My goodness thank you so much for your help, I found out that it wasn't really the screws, it was the chassis (advertised as original) that I bought that doesn't make the screws drill more deeper. When I pushed the phone so hard, the camera worked. It just needs to be very tight.

The cover really look liked the original and you can't tell if it's fake but in the end I still figured it out by comparing it to my original one. You won't really notice but one of them is the screws from the back slider, they used a cross shaped screws than what the original used. And also like I said there is this hole that doesn't make the screws drill deeper. It's really a waste of $40, I thought this price would be enough to buy an OEM, but I was wrong.
